Sookshma Sharira Yoga Aghora

The title of this topic i.e. Sookshma Sharira Yoga Aghora, means the Yoga or Union of subtle body (or astral vehicle or astral body or Sookshma Sharira) to Aghora face of Sadashiva … When this union to Aghora (or Yoga to Aghora or Yoga Aghora) happens then all nineteen parts of subtle body dissolve into Aghora and thus these are found to be missing in their independence to their own macrocosmic principal i.e. Aghora face and this is even when the aspirant is still alive … These nineteen parts are as of Five Gyanendriya, Five Karmendriya, Five Prana and four parts of Bliss sheath …

Sookshma Sharira means the subtle vehicle or astral vehicle … This subtle vehicle was shown as stationed at Ahum Naad (Sound of Ahum or Aghora) within the earlier painting of “Aghora face of Sadashiva” and thus the same painting is also applicable to this topic …

But in this topic we have to discuss that happens when the subtle vehicle dissolves into its own primary macrocosmic cause i.e. Aghora face of Shiva

 

19 parts of subtle body … Five Gyanendriya, Five Karmendriya, Five Prana and four parts of Bliss sheath 

nineteen constituents … These 19 constituents of subtle body are as follows …

  • Prana Panchak … Five Prana or five vital airs and these are “Prana, Apana, Samana, Udana and Vyana” …
  • Gyanendriya (Gyanendriya) Panchak … The five knowledge senses …
  • Karmendriya Panchak … The five action senses …
  • Antahkarana Chatushtaya or Anandmaye Kosha … The four fold inner subtle tool or Bliss sheath … The four parts of this are as follows … “Mann (orb of mind), Buddhi (orb of knowledge), Chitta (which means as the orb of consciousness) and Ahumkara (I’ness that each aspirant has been blessed with and from the genius of Maker’s Makings as without I’ness, self-realization can never be) …

 

Union to Aghora or Yoga Aghora leads to Dissolving of Sookshma Sharira within Aghora face 

When the astral vehicle which is stationed at the figure of Ahum Naad (as was shown in the earlier topic of Aghora face of Sadashiva) begins dissolving into its own primary macrocosmic cause i.e. Aghora face of Sadashiva, then the following happens on an auto-mode (i.e. no cause needs to be undergone by an aspirant to lead to the below discussed states or results) …

  • The aspirants blue colored mind dissolves into its own macrocosmic primary cause i.e. Plane of  mind and eventually becomes omnipresent-colorless from its earlier state of deep blue color …
  • The aspirants yellow colored knowledge dissolves into its own macrocosmic primary cause, i.e. plane of macrocosmic knowledge or Brahmic Vijyanmaye Kaya and thus the aspirant becomes the omnidirectional-knower of all …
  • The aspirant matt-white consciousness dissolves in the supreme macrocosmic consciousness (which itself is the consciousness of the Absolute being) and thus loses its earlier individuality due to which the aspirant arrives at a stage of impressionless-consciousness (i.e. Samskara Rahit Awastha) … Thus the aspirants consciousness becomes eternal-omniconscious …
  • The aspirants I’ness dissolves into Ahum Naad (Sound of Ahum or Aghora) and thus becomes one with it and loses its individuality … The aspirants orb of I’ness becomes purified and thence arrives at a state of colorless-infiniteness …
  • The five knowledge senses of the aspirant also dissolve into their respective macrocosmic causes and thus that aspirants mind-knowledge-consciousness-I’ness becomes stationed in all that ever is …
  • The five action senses of the aspirant dissolve into their respective macrocosmic causes and thus that aspirant enters into a non-dual with the omnipotent divinity, which in turn makes that aspirant to be the doer of the omnidirectional supreme knowledge, consciousness, eternal-time and infinite-space …

 

After dissolving of Sookshma Sharira into Aghora face of Sadashiva …

After the stage which is discussed above, is entered arrived at, the aspirant only exists as the colorless mind which is omnipresent, omnidirectional, infinite, eternal and which rests within its union to the omnipotence of Maa Adi Parashakti (Pristine-divinity) who itself is of Supreme being (i.e.  Paramshiva) …

Thus just the dissolving of Sookshma Sharira (astral vehicle or subtle vehicle) into Ahum Naad (i.e. sound of Ahum as was depicted in the figure of an earlier topic of “Aghora face of Sadashiva” can lead to a final liberation (i.e. Kaivalya) …

In the Vedic lore, final liberation was stated as “Kaivalya Moksha, Kaivalya, Moksha and also as Nirvana” which means “full and permanent isolation from allness and her each part (the entirety of Maker’s Makings) … Thus these terms denote a state of final liberation or emancipation (which in Sanskrit Vedic texts is also called as Moksha) …
